Saliva Alcohol Testing

Saliva alcohol testing is a quick and convenient technique for assessing recent alcohol use by detecting ethyl alcohol in oral fluid. With a detection window of 10-24 hours post-consumption, this method provides near-instantaneous results in Stonewood, West Virginia. Simple in administration, it's ideal for road or workplace testing.

ETG/ETS Alcohol Testing

ETG/ETS alcohol testing in Stonewood, West Virginia identifies ethyl glucuronide and ethyl sulfate biomarkers in urine, detecting alcohol consumption even after alcohol has been metabolized. This test provides a longer detection window and confirms abstinence or usage, crucial for compliance in legal and monitoring situations.

Alcohol testing is frequently required after a workplace accident, when there is reasonable suspicion of on-duty impairment, before an employee returns to duty after an alcohol policy violation, as part of random testing pools for regulated safety-sensitive positions, and for court, probation, or program compliance.
Breath alcohol testing can generate an immediate reading of alcohol concentration and, in the case of evidential breath testing, produce a documented result that can be used to support policy action or regulatory compliance. Saliva screening can also provide rapid indication of alcohol presence.
